Some tips for your application 🫡

Understand the Role: Read the job description carefully to understand the responsibilities and expectations of a Team Leader at The Montagu Restaurant. Tailor your application to highlight relevant experience and skills.

Highlight Leadership Experience: Emphasise any previous leadership roles or experiences in your CV and cover letter. Provide specific examples of how you have successfully managed teams and achieved objectives.

Showcase Your Skills: Make sure to mention key skills that are relevant to the role, such as communication, team management, and problem-solving. Use concrete examples to demonstrate these skills in action.

Craft a Compelling Cover Letter: Write a personalised cover letter that reflects your passion for the hospitality industry and your desire to lead a team. Address why you want to work at The Montagu Restaurant specifically and how you can contribute to its success.

How to prepare for a job interview at Hyatt Regency London - The Churchill

✨Show Your Leadership Skills

As a Team Leader, it's crucial to demonstrate your ability to manage and motivate a team. Prepare examples of how you've successfully led a team in the past, highlighting your communication and conflict resolution skills.

✨Understand the Restaurant's Vision

Familiarise yourself with The Montagu Restaurant's values and goals. During the interview, express how your personal values align with theirs and how you can contribute to achieving their long-term aims.

✨Prepare for Scenario Questions

Expect questions that assess your problem-solving abilities in a restaurant setting. Think of specific scenarios where you had to make quick decisions or handle difficult situations, and be ready to discuss the outcomes.

✨Ask Insightful Questions

At the end of the interview, ask thoughtful questions about the team dynamics, training opportunities, and performance expectations. This shows your genuine interest in the role and helps you gauge if it's the right fit for you.
